Available with vacant possession, no ongoing chain is this older style 3 bedroom end of terraced house situated within the popular village location of St Dennis offering light, modern and well presented accommodation.

In brief the accommodation comprises of entrance hall, lounge, kitchen/dining room, utility room and shower room. To the first floor are 3 bedrooms. The property also has double glazing and oil fired central heating.

Outside there is a low maintenance small garden to the front, to the side there is parking for a small vehicle, the main garden is to the rear which is a brick paved courtyard garden with timber summer house, good sized workshop/store and old stone outbuilding.

The rural village of St Dennis is a popular sought after location being just over 5 miles from St Austell's main town centre. St Dennis the village itself offers a good range of amenities including convenience store/post office, local schooling, pharmacy and within close communication to the main A30.
